Windows 7 x64 (中/英文操作系统)安装SQLServer 2005版本相关解决方法

时间:2022-02-13 20:26:20

安装SQLServer2005 是最费劲的事情,我试过很多网上下载的镜像文件,最后还是没有安装成功。原因我感觉可能有2点:Win7 x64,无法安装32位版本的;英文操作系统,无法安装中文版的。 最后还是在网上找了个8合一的镜像,SQL Server 2005 简体/英文/x86/x64/企业/开发 8合1完整版(集成最新SP3),直接下载地址

ed2k://|file|sql.2005.ent.dev.chs.enu.x86.x64.sp3.8in1.fixed.isz|1307147164|c849a51e12e774e58b3a4917891582ea|h=nzkxbluwoeavqobcyudu74vba2ca5ofp|/

 

该版本由 Whikiey 制作,软件中无任何个人信息,不需输入序列号。本软件仅供学习或研究使用,请勿用于一切商业用途,请在下载后24小时内删除 。也可以到verycd上下载  http://www.verycd.com/groups/verycd:software/569912.topic/page1  。
 
嗯,镜像是下载完成了,接下来就是安装了吧,首先我安装的是x64的中文企业版,到最后选择安装服务的时候,没法选择也就是不能安装,后来选择x86的中文企业版,因为看到网上有人说win7 x64也能安装32位的SQLServer,结果依旧不能安装。
 
        我想原因可出在我是英文版的win7 x64操作系统这个地方,结果证明是这个问题,x64的操作系统不能安装32位的SQLServer2005,必须选择64位版本的,因为是英文版的操作系统所以也必须安装英文版的数据库。还有一点就是为什么我的机子不能安装企业版(英文x64 SQLServer 2005 Enterprise)呢,一直没有弄明白。后来到官网上一查,“SQL Server 2005 Developer Edition 允许开发人员在 SQL Server 顶部生成任何类型的应用程序。
 
该应用程序包括 SQL Server 2005 Enterprise Edition 的所有功能,但许可用作开发和测试系统,而不用作生产服务器。”这样子的话,作为一个开发人员就足够了,能和公司服务器配起来使用。
WIN7 X64最好不要安装企业版,解压完文件夹之后直接CMD,命令行中输入:
j:\enu\dev\x64\servers\setup.exe SKUUPGRADE=1
就可以正常安装完毕了。

最终我成功安装SQLServer 2005 Developer Edition 英文版 x64的版本(开发版),一路next,安装成功。

由于之前安装了不同版本的SQLServer(虽然没有成功,但是部分组件是成功的),所以在最后安装的是出现了一个问题, 

“To change an existing instance of Microsoft SQL Server 2005 to a different edition of SQL Server 2005, you must run SQL Server 2005 Setup from the command prompt and include the SKUUPGRADE=1 parameter” 。

解决方法是 打开cmd(注意win7管理员打开),打开安装程序文件就可以了,示例:Windows 7 x64 (中/英文操作系统)安装SQLServer 2005版本相关解决方法

  最后截个图,证明安装成功Windows 7 x64 (中/英文操作系统)安装SQLServer 2005版本相关解决方法


记住,装完如果有问题,报错信息看不到,是个大红叉的,用管理员方式启动!